How does granny's response to the story differ from wright's mother's?

Granny’s response to the story is more empathetic and understanding, showing concern for Wright’s safety and well-being. Wright’s mother’s response is more focused on the potential dangers and consequences of his actions, emphasizing the need to be cautious and avoid trouble. Granny’s reaction is gentler and more supportive, while Wright’s mother’s reaction is more stern and cautionary.
